Defense Secretary Chuck Hagel sent a highly detailed memo to National Security Adviser Susan Rice in early October that blasted the White Houses strategy in Syria.
A senior U.S. official told CNN Thursday that Mr. Hagel wrote a blunt assessment of U.S. policy in the region expressing concern about overall Syria strategy, the network reported. The interview corroborates initial reporting on the existence of the memo by The New York Times.
Mr. Hagels memo conveyed to Ms. Rice that the U.S. needs to have a sharper view of what to do about the Assad regime, CNN reported.
